2.0 out of 5 stars Broke down after 2 months, December 24, 2006
This review is from: Waring RB70 Retro Blender with 48-Ounce Glass Jar, Brushed Stainless (Kitchen)
I bought this blender to make fruit smoothies (mostly strawberry) for my athletic husband and son. I bought a "top-of-the-line" because I knew it would get heavy use. It worked perfectly for about 2 months, and then I had to take it in to the authorized repair shop in our city for a new blade assembly because it no longer blended the frozen fruit; this was done under warranty at no cost to me. The repairman said to add the liquid first, and then add the fruit through the hole in the lid while the motor was running because the blades don't grind frozen fruit--they cause it to "explode". I took the repaired blender home, where it made 2 or 3 good fruit smoothies before going back to its old trick of not blending the frozen fruit again. It will still make shakes with ice cream and the like, but forget the fruit smoothies. So I guess I'll be going back to the repair shop and seeing what can be done--or asking for a replacement.
